
I recently bought a Nokia 5800, Nokia's iPhone competitor. The price is PhP 15,490, brand new. Luckily, it was an introductory price, that's why it was so cheap. But unfortunately, the phone's product code is 0578218, and it is the model that can't be updated. I'm stuck with firmware v11. I'll continue checking via NSU.
